    <title>2024 (2) TMI 1543 - KERALA HIGH COURT</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=461601</link>
    <description>The Amnesty Scheme did not permit an assessee to seek modification of a settled tax order by setting off an alleged amount payable by the Government. Once the application under the scheme was considered and an order was passed, the authority became functus officio and could not reopen or alter the settlement. Any separate monetary claim against the Government had to be pursued through the proper independent remedy, not within the concluded amnesty proceedings. The petitioner therefore could not obtain adjustment against the settled liability, and the challenge to the revenue recovery notices failed.</description>
